A commander conducts a movement to contact when the tactical situation is not clear, or when the enemy has broken contact. A properly executed movement to contact develops the combat situation and maintains the commanders freedom of action after contact is gained. MCDP 1-0 defines a movement to contact as: An offensive operation designed to gain or re-gain contact with the enemy and develop the situation. A movement to contact employs purposeful and aggressive movement, decentralized control, and the hasty deployment of combined arms formations from the march to conduct offensive, defensive, or stability tasks.
